🌳 Your Signature Experience: Beach & Forest Eco Adventure

Our award-winning 4WD eco adventure takes you from the heart of the karri forest to the vast Yeagarup Dunes and the wild southern coastline. Led by experienced local guides, this journey reveals some of Western Australia’s most remarkable and fragile landscapes.

You’ll wander beneath towering trees, crest shifting sand dunes, visit the Warren River mouth, and discover hidden places you wouldn’t reach on your own. It’s an immersive half-day adventure that blends scenery, science, storytelling, and genuine connection to place.
